Diet For Colitis: Keeping a Food Journal?

Colitis, an inflammatory disease of the bowel, is not caused by diet. However, certain foods can exacerbate this illness. While every individual has their own specific trigger foods, standard foods that should be avoided include spicy foods, popcorn, whole nuts, fatty foods, raw vegetables, and dairy. Although this is a good list to keep in mind, the best advice for colitis patients is to keep a food journal. Unfortunately, all patients are different, but the use of a food journal can help obviate this effect by allowing the individual to see how food has affected them in the past.

What Diet is Best for People With Colitis?

When diagnosed with colitis, it is important to track which foods cause bowel symptoms. These are different for everyone, and there is no scientific evidence that diet affects inflammation. However, according to some patients, certain foods seem to be more irritating than others. Those with colitis might want to watch their intake of alcohol, caffeine, carbonated beverages, foods with sulfur, dried beans and high-fiber foods. Colitis patients with lactose intolerance should also avoid dairy products. Those with colitis should still try to maintain a diet that is high in complex carbohydrates, protein and the "good" fats, such as plant-based oils.

What are Diet Options for Ulcerative Colitis?

Since eating certain foods and beverages can worsen the cramping, diarrhea and stomach pain that is associated with ulcerative colitis, it is important to know which foods will trigger symptoms so that they can be avoided. Diets for ulcerative colitis will not be the same for everyone, since not everyone will have the same reaction to a specific food. In general, an ulcerative colitis diet plan consists of whole grains, healthy fats, complex carbohydrates and protein. Lean meat, fish, fruits, vegetables, poultry and cereals can also be a part of diets for ulcerative colitis. If a person is aware that they are lactose intolerant, dairy intake should be limited. Meals that are smaller and more frequent are also well tolerated by people who have ulcerative colitis.
